Angelic DeWitt Simmons: preacher, teacher, servant-leader, counselor, author and mother.  Underneath the veil of her humble beauty and gentle smile, is a caterpillar-like story of transformation and transition.  She has withstood tumultuous times and dedicated her life to cultivating others as they evolve through their trials and advance through their troubles.  In each step of her walk with The Lord, she is encouraging others to reach their God-given potential in their personal, professional, and spiritual lives.

Raised in one of the roughest parts of the Washington, DC metropolitan area, Angelic was nurtured in a single-parent Christian home with biblical values and principles.  At the tender age of 12, Angelic gave her heart to The Lord.  She nurtured her passion for God and cultivated her yielded lifestyle which has led to an anointing to preach and teach the word of God with authority, revelation, and deliverance.

At the age of 28, she married renowned evangelist, Pastor Nathan L. Simmons.  After being married for close to 8 years and serving her husband as ministerial aid and supporter, wife and mother, Angelic Simmons learned the bittersweet side of ministry- when her husband died.  The loss of her husband impacted not only her, but her daughters- Victoria and Alexis- as well as the members of their church.  Uncertain about the future, she was propelled from servant to Leader.

After hearing the “clarion call” of God and accepting the mantle of her late husband, Superintendent Nathan L. Simmons, Sr. Pastor Simmons transitioned from mourning to ministry, serving as pastor of Citadel of Hope Evangelistic C.O.G.I.C. for over 2 years.  In May 2009, determined to reach her God-given aptitude, Sr. Pastor Simmons launched, The New Citadel of Hope Christian Church, now known as Total Victory Worship Center a cutting edge multi-cultural, multi-faceted, family oriented ministry that is reaching with LOVE, teaching to LIVE a Victorious life and building to LAST.

Her journey of elevation during troubled times is a testament of Isaiah 61:3~ “To appoint unto them that mourn in Zion, to give unto them beauty for ashes, the oil of joy for mourning, the garment of praise for the spirit of heaviness; that they might be called trees of righteousness, the planting of the LORD, that he might be glorified.”  Armed with her degrees in Teaching, Religion and Biblical Studies, Sr. Pastor Simmons is known for her challenging preaching and thought-provoking teaching.  Her messages motivate, encourage, and produce effective change.  She believes “Life is full of battles and struggles.  God has positioned each of us to win.  Along the way you may get injured.  Don’t focus on the wound- rather look for the scar.  The scar says ‘I am healed.’”

Transformed from widow to weapon of power, her anointing deeply penetrates the mind, heart, and soul. Her teaching, preaching, and sharing of the good news of Jesus Christ has liberated many.  She is the author of one of the most motivating and captivating books to be birthed into the Earth realm, From Ashes to Destiny.  As a woman of style, grace and integrity, Angelic DeWitt Simmons is an inspiration to countless individuals as she seeks to empower individuals to be efficient and effective kingdom builders.

Singing since the age of 10, Somalia is an emerging R&B singer, songwriter, and performing artist based in Atlanta, Georgia. A natural-born performer, she did musical theatre, chorus, and talent shows every year in grade school. Somalia's love for the performing arts led her to earn a B.A. from Spelman College and to travel to London to study music and songwriting at Goldsmith's University of London.  

Somalia creates music that infuses sounds from R&B, Jazz, Neo-Soul, and Hip-Hop music. Inspired by artists like Brandy, Anita Baker, Minnie Riperton, Missy Elliott and Jill Scott, Somalia writes and collaborates with live musicians to create her unique live sound. Some of her current and previous live performance work has been with The Atlanta Beltline, The Atlanta Taste of Soul Festival, The National Black Arts Festival, Six Flags Over Georgia, The New Georgia Project, and NAMI. She was most recently nominated for the First Annual National Black Arts Horizon Award in songwriting. 

Her most recently released project “Journey” (2018) is available to stream on all major platforms. Her newest video to her single “Mimosa” has over 10,000 views on YouTube!
